Description

(4,4,5,5,6,6,7,7,8,8,9,9,10,10,11,11,11-Heptadecafluoro-2-Hydroxyundecyl)Bis(2-Hydroxyethyl)Methylammonium Iodide is a highly fluorinated quaternary ammonium salt, a specialized class of surfactant known for its exceptional surface activity and chemical stability. This compound matters for its unique combination of hydrophobicity from the long perfluorinated chain and the hydrophilic, cationic character of the ammonium head group, enabling it to lower surface tension in demanding environments. It is primarily needed by R&D chemists and formulators in the advanced materials, electronics, and specialty chemical sectors for applications requiring fluorosurfactants, such as coatings, fire-fighting foams, and as a potential intermediate for further chemical synthesis.

Application

  • Fluorosurfactant in High-Performance Coatings: Imparts exceptional wetting, leveling, and anti-cratering properties in solvent-based and fluoropolymer coatings for industrial and architectural applications.
  • Additive for Fire-Fighting Foams (AFFF): Serves as a key fluorosurfactant component in aqueous film-forming foams, enhancing fuel sealant properties and foam stability for Class B fires.
  • Surface Modifier for Electronics: Used to treat surfaces to impart oil, water, and stain repellency in the manufacturing of electronic components and displays.
  • Intermediate for Specialty Chemicals: Acts as a versatile building block for synthesizing more complex fluorinated quaternary ammonium compounds with tailored properties.
  • Research & Development: Employed in academic and industrial labs for studying the behavior of fluorinated surfactants, self-assembly, and novel material properties.

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from incompatible materials such as strong oxidizing agents. Due to its light-sensitive nature, containers should be opaque or stored in dark conditions.
